Amateur acrobat suffers serious burns after lighting fire in his mouth during event
A man had his face burned while trying to perform a fire-breathing act during a barbecue. The accident happened when the amateur acrobat set fire to the fuel mixture stored in his mouth, causing second and third degree burns. Ele was rescued and taken to a hospital for emergency treatment.
The practice of breathing fire is performed by trained acrobats in circuses and cultural events, but requires technical knowledge of safety and handling flammable fuels. Amadores who attempt to reproduce the act without adequate preparation face an extremely high risk of serious accidents. The case reinforces the importance of guidance on the dangers of this practice.

Hospital Atendimento and prognosis
The emergency unit received the patient with burns distributed mainly on the face and neck. The medical team initiated treatment protocols for high-grade burns, including cleaning the wound, applying specialized dressings, and providing adequate analgesia.
Pacientes with extensive burns on the face requires multidisciplinary care that includes plastic surgery, speech therapy and clinical psychology. Recovery involves multiple dressing sessions, possible skin grafts and rehabilitation therapy. Hospitalization time can extend to weeks depending on the depth of the lesions and the body’s response to treatment.
Complicações in facial burns include infection, disfiguring scarring, and limitation of functions such as chewing and speech. The victim must undergo ongoing assessments to determine the need for future reconstructive surgeries. Psychological Acompanhamento is recommended for cases with emotional trauma associated with changes in self-image.
Riscos from practice without specialized training
The fire-breathing number requires in-depth knowledge of fuel types, ignition temperature and mucous and respiratory tract protection techniques. Acrobatas professionals learn for months or years before performing the practice in public:
- Fuel Seleção with controllable ignition timing
- Técnicas breathing apparatus to prevent smoke inhalation
- Preparação of the oral cavity with special protection
- Distância holds between the mouth and the fire source
- Personal security Equipamento available
- Presença of firefighters or rescue team on scene
- Treinamento Continuous and Procedures Review
Amadores who try to replicate the number without this preparation exponentially multiply the risk of serious accidents.
